Water Sports in Goa

Water Skiing River SalIf you love fun and want to chill out in peace and solitude, then go for water sports in Goa. Blessed with a beautiful coast, Goa offers plenty of opportunity to indulge in all types of water sport activities. Besides Goa's splendid coastline, the picturesque rivers and lakes also make it a perfect place for exciting water sport activities. When you reach this water sports paradise, you cannot stop yourself from taking a plunge into the warm inviting Arabian sea. In Goa, a wide range of water sports are offered by the star hotels to a number private operators.

Water Skiing
If you want to sail through the high sea waters, then water skiing is definitely worth a try. Strength and skill is prerequisite for water Skiing. Proper practice is necessary for this sport, while learning, be prepared for repeated tumbles and small injuries. After learning the basics you will be able to take the sport. For water skiing, you need strong leg and back muscles and a relaxed posture. Do not stiff your body and practice to slightly bend your knees and maintain them parallel to each other. A number of operators are available in Goa who will give you training until you learn the techniques of water skiing.

Water Skiing Sites : In Goa you can take up water ski sport at Calangute, Arossim, Candolim, Utorda and Mobor and Rajbaga.

Safety Tip : Always ensure that apart from boat operator, there is an observer on the boat. If waters are rough, avoid water skiing because rough seas affect the course and speed of the boat. Also learn the important sign language because it will help you to communicate with your operator without any confusion.

Rates : Rs. 400-1,200, it varies with the length of ride and operator.

Snorkelling and Scuba-Diving
If you want to explore the cool blue Arabian sea, Scuba-diving can be a fascinating and an amazing way. On the other hand if you want to enjoy the water sports with your family members, Snorkelling is a good option. Snorkelling is a simpler activity and perfect for kids, adults and families. For taking scuba-diving you need great deal of practice and comfort level alongwith the essential equipment. While diving, you are also accompanied by two experienced scuba divers.

Although Goa's coastline does not have clear visibility or a spectacular coral reef, but the picturesque and enough marine life are enough to keep you hooked. Underwater visibility at diving sites range between 2 and 20 metres, it can vary with weather and sea conditions. The marine life which you can spot here consists of Sergeant-major puffers, groupers, damsels, barracuda, tuna, eels, goat fish, lion fish, scorpion fish, surgeon fish, bat fish, snappers, jacks, blennies, lobster, sweetlips, trevally, gobies etc.

Diving site : Grand Island off the Mormugao Harbour is the ideal site for scuba-diving, because here the underwater visibility is good.

Rates : 2,500 per diver for Grande Island, including two guided dives, full equipment and snacks.

Safety Tip : Prior to a scuba dive, you should throughly check and understand the operation of underwater breathing apparatus. Don't forget to carry the equipment provided by the operator like medical kit and portable oxygen kit.

Parasailing
Parasailing Colva Beach GoaParasalining in Goa, is an exciting water sport option. As you soar in the air and let the cool air to gently touch your face, the excitement really kicks in. In Goa you can parasail in two ways - winch-boat parasailing and beach parasailing. Winch-boat parasailing is usually done alone and it takes you high in the air. In winch-parasailing you have to take off and land on the winch boat. On the other hand in beach parasailing you have to launch and land from the beach itself. While landing the beach parasaling requires good coordination and expertise on the part of operator and the ground staff.

Parasailing Sites : Parasailing around Sinquerim-Candolim-Calangute, is an incredible experience as you get the spectacular view of the Fort Aguada. Other popular parasailing sites are Arossim-Cansaulim and Utorda Stretch, Mobor Beach and Miramar.

Rates : A ride of 3 to 5 minutes cost between Rs.500 to Rs. 1,250.

Safety Tip : Before taking off, double check your harness, cord and other essential gears. Always ensure that there is another observer in the boat apart from the boat operator to keep an eye on you.

Jet-Skiing
If speed thrills you, then Jet-skiing is the sport for you. In Goa the 100-135 hp powered jet-skis will surely provide you an exhilarating experience. The jet-ski machine is very simple and easy to handle, but operators in Goa send an instructor alongwith. If you have learnt the basic skills and the operator is satisfied, you could go for a solo run.

Jet-Skiing Sites : You can take up the sport in the beaches of Colva, Calangute, Candolim, Miramar, Arossim, Benaulim, Utorda, Rajbaga and Mobor.

Rates : A ride can vary between 2, 10 and 15 minutes. Usually a 2 minute trip costs Rs. 400, 10 minutes Rs. 1,000 and 15 minutes Rs. 1,500.

Safety Tip : The part of beach which you use for Jet-skiing must be within the operator's sight in a pre-defined area.

Speedboat Rides
A more powerful and faster sport than jet-skiing, speedboat rides provide much more thrill to you. Speedboat ride is a group activity in which 3 to 6 people can participate. The duration of rides usually vary from 10 minutes to an hour, in which you can explore the beautiful Goan coastline. If you go for longer trips, your trip may also include leisure fishing, dolphin spotting trip or visits to cliffs.

Sites : You can take speedboat rides on all the popular beaches of Goa like Calangute, Candolim, Colva, Arossim, Mobor and Utorda.

Rates : Rs.800-1,200 for a group of 3 to 6 for 10 minutes.

Knee and Wake Boarding
Knee boarding is somehow similar to the sport of water-skiing, but its technique is far simpler than the later. The knee-board has slot for your knees, so you requires to focus less on the balance. Wake-boarding is slightly different from knee-boarding. Instead of two narrow boards, the wake-skier has one broad board to maintain balance.

Knee-Boarding Sites : Knee-boarding in Goa is limited to the beaches of Candolim, Mobor and Rajbaga.

Rates : Rs. 700-1,200 for 15 minutes.

Safety Tip : You must be well versed in water-skiing to take up the sport of knee-boarding. In addition to boat operator there should be an observer.

Windsurfing
Catamarans at quiet Patnem Beach south Goa IndiaWindsurfing is the most popular water sports in Goa. Though windsurfing is non-mechanised but it is very tough to learn this sport. Windsurfing is relatively inexpensive and it requires commitment, good health and an instructor.

Windsurfing Sites : You can take up windsurfing in Baga, Benaulim, Bogmalo, Miramar, Vagator, Calangute, Utordim and Arossim. If you are learning the sport head for Dona Paula Bay.

Rates : Rs. 300-600 for an hour, the rates depend of your operator.

Skills required : Windsurfing requires a high skill and training. In Goa, Atlantis Water Sports offer a 3-day and 5-day windsurfing training course for Rs. 4,000 and 5,000 respectively.

Catamaran Sailing
Catamaran sailing or Hobie cats is a relaxed but also a fun-filled sailing activity. For catamaran sailing you need a catamaran made up of twin hull with a trampoline in between and a mast for sailing. A catamaran has a seating capacity of four people and you need a trained professional to sail the catamaran.

Sailing Sites : Arossim, Benaulim, Calangute, Candolim, Colva, Dona Paula, Mobor and Utorda are some ideal locations where you can indulge yourself in this sport.

Rates : Rs. 600-1,500 for an hour.

Safety Tip : Before taking up the sport you should understand all emergency procedures and signals.

Banana, Bump and Ringo Rides
Banana ride is a popular water sport for kids, but it is equally popular among adults. The banana-shaped rider has a seating capacity of six people, which is towed by a speedboat rolling. On the other hand Bump rides or Ringo rides are somehow different from Banana rides. If you are first-times, be prepared for the flip at the end of the ride. In addition to an exciting sport, Bump rides are safe also, as everyone wears the life jacket.

Fun Ride Sites : These fun rides are available on all major beaches of Goa.

Rates : Rs. 200 per head for 15 minute.
